Skyrim: LE crashes to desktop when I'm loading in my modded exterior worldspaces

OK, so this has happened with two different mods, and I'm getting to be at my wit's end. Basically, what's happening, is I create an exterior worldspace, and build it for a while. I add things like buildings and mountains and what not, and it works fine for a while. For a while, at least, I'm able to COC into my worldspace and explore it, so that I can make sure everything's as it should be.

Then, I do some routine editing in the CK, and I come back, and it's corrupted. It CTDs every time I try to COC into my worldspace. I've also tried COCing into an interior connected to that worldspace and going through a load door, and that doesn't help either. Does anybody have any idea what's going on? It's quite frustrating.

Do you have SKSE and Crash Fixes?

When bug hunting for inevitable CTDs in my game, I found Crash Fixes really helped iron out some things I would have thought was unfixable. It could be something as easy as putting some files through NIFHealer. Another thing could be broken NavMeshes, overlapping or just like, two edits to the same area and only one edit making it. OR you have two navmeshes layered over each other (can happen if you smash all in Mator Smash).

Check in TES5Edit. Open your load order in TESedit and then do apply filter for conflicts and then find those mods that mods exterior cells and you can find all the conflicts it has with other mods, and find out what kind of conflict it is, and depending on that info the next steps would change.

Crash fixes will tell you if you have a corrupted NIF file, which wont show up in conflicts.
